Bug#383564: openoffice.org-gtk: Please do NOT remove this package
Package: openoffice.org-gtk
Version: 2.0.3-2
Severity: important
Hi.
I just tried to upgrade openoffice.org and had to notice that
openoffice.org-gtk is gone (etch). For people like me who use openoffice
in a gtk environment but without gnome (-> xfce), installing all the
dependencies for openoffice.org-gnome is just not an option and the
non-gtk interface is just (IMHO) rather ugly. I would really appreciate
it if you could keep this package around.
Thanks.
